FirstLight Regen Hut is an internet exchange and peering facility in Portland, ME, operated by NNENIX. It hosts 5 connected networks across 1 internet exchange. Carrier and peering density is a core fiber-connectivity input for datacenter siting: proximity to a well-peered exchange shortens the path to low-latency, multi-carrier transit and reduces backhaul cost for a new facility.
